cao死我好湿好紧好爽动态视屏|精选久久久久久久久久|中文无码精品一区二区三区四季|AAA国语精品刺激对白视频|

當前位置:首頁 > 軟件開放 > 正文內(nèi)容

網(wǎng)站搜索代碼(網(wǎng)站內(nèi)搜索代碼)

軟件開放6個月前 (11-09)263

在現(xiàn)今信息爆炸的時代,獲取網(wǎng)絡信息是一項非常重要的任務。而網(wǎng)頁抓取技術就是其中的重要一環(huán)。作為一名從業(yè)多年的程序員,我親身實踐了許多關于網(wǎng)頁抓取技術的經(jīng)驗,現(xiàn)在將這些經(jīng)驗與大家分享。

一、什么是網(wǎng)頁抓取技術?

網(wǎng)頁抓取技術是指通過程序自動獲取互聯(lián)網(wǎng)上的信息,并將其轉(zhuǎn)化為結(jié)構化的數(shù)據(jù)。它可以幫助我們快速地獲得所需信息,而不需要手動瀏覽每個網(wǎng)站。下面我們將詳細介紹網(wǎng)頁抓取技術。

二、網(wǎng)頁抓取技術的分類

根據(jù)不同的目標網(wǎng)站,我們可以將網(wǎng)頁抓取技術分為三類:靜態(tài)網(wǎng)站抓取、動態(tài)網(wǎng)站抓取和JavaScript渲染頁面抓取。

1.靜態(tài)網(wǎng)站抓取

靜態(tài)網(wǎng)站抓取是指程序直接請求目標URL,并且返回HTML文檔的過程。這種方法適用于大部分靜態(tài)頁面。

2.動態(tài)網(wǎng)站抓取

動態(tài)網(wǎng)站抓取是指程序模擬用戶操作,向目標URL發(fā)送請求,并收到動態(tài)生成的HTML文檔。這種方法適用于大部分動態(tài)頁面。

3. JavaScript渲染頁面抓取

JavaScript渲染頁面抓取是指程序通過模擬瀏覽器,執(zhí)行JavaScript代碼,獲取網(wǎng)頁信息。這種方法適用于使用JavaScript渲染的頁面。

三、網(wǎng)頁抓取技術的實現(xiàn)方法

根據(jù)不同的目標網(wǎng)站和需求,我們可以選擇不同的實現(xiàn)方法,如:使用Python的Requests庫、使用Python的Scrapy框架、使用Node.js的Cheerio庫等等。下面我們將詳細介紹其中一些實現(xiàn)方法。

1. Python的Requests庫

Python的Requests庫是一個HTTP庫,可以方便地向目標URL發(fā)送請求,并獲取響應。它非常適合靜態(tài)網(wǎng)站抓取。

2. Python的Scrapy框架

Python的Scrapy框架是一個基于Twisted異步網(wǎng)絡框架構建的網(wǎng)絡爬蟲框架。它可以方便地進行動態(tài)網(wǎng)站抓取,并提供了強大的數(shù)據(jù)處理能力。

3. Node.js的Cheerio庫

Node.js的Cheerio庫是一個類似jQuery的HTML解析器。它可以方便地解析HTML文檔,并提供了強大的數(shù)據(jù)處理能力。它非常適合JavaScript渲染頁面抓取。

展開全文

四、網(wǎng)頁抓取技術中遇到的問題

在實際應用中,我們經(jīng)常會遇到一些問題,如IP封禁、反爬蟲機制等。下面我們將詳細介紹這些問題。

1. IP封禁

IP封禁是指目標網(wǎng)站會封禁訪問頻率過高的IP地址。我們可以通過使用代理服務器、降低訪問頻率等方式來避免IP封禁。

2.反爬蟲機制

反爬蟲機制是指目標網(wǎng)站會識別爬蟲程序,并采取措施防止爬蟲程序的訪問。我們可以通過設置請求頭、使用驗證碼識別技術等方式來避免反爬蟲機制。

五、網(wǎng)頁抓取技術的應用場景

網(wǎng)頁抓取技術可以應用于各種場景,如:搜索引擎、數(shù)據(jù)挖掘、競品分析等。下面我們將詳細介紹其中一些應用場景。

1.搜索引擎

搜索引擎需要收集互聯(lián)網(wǎng)上的信息,并將其轉(zhuǎn)化為結(jié)構化的數(shù)據(jù)。網(wǎng)頁抓取技術可以幫助搜索引擎快速地收集信息。

2.數(shù)據(jù)挖掘

數(shù)據(jù)挖掘需要大量的數(shù)據(jù)支持,而網(wǎng)頁抓取技術可以幫助我們獲取大量的數(shù)據(jù)。我們可以利用這些數(shù)據(jù)進行數(shù)據(jù)挖掘分析。

3.競品分析

在競爭激烈的市場中,我們需要了解競品的信息。網(wǎng)頁抓取技術可以幫助我們獲取競品的信息,并進行分析比較。

六、網(wǎng)頁抓取技術的風險與法律問題

在使用網(wǎng)頁抓取技術時,我們需要注意一些風險與法律問題,如:侵犯隱私、侵犯版權等。下面我們將詳細介紹這些問題。

網(wǎng)站搜索代碼(網(wǎng)站內(nèi)搜索代碼)

1.侵犯隱私

在獲取信息的過程中,我們需要注意保護個人隱私。我們不能獲取涉及個人隱私的信息。

2.侵犯版權

在獲取信息的過程中,我們需要注意版權問題。我們不能獲取受版權保護的信息,并將其用于商業(yè)目的。

七、網(wǎng)頁抓取技術的未來發(fā)展

隨著人工智能和大數(shù)據(jù)技術的發(fā)展,網(wǎng)頁抓取技術將會得到進一步的發(fā)展。未來,網(wǎng)頁抓取技術將會更加智能化和自動化。

八、結(jié)語

通過本文詳細介紹,相信大家已經(jīng)對網(wǎng)頁抓取技術有了更深入的了解。在實際應用中,我們需要注意遵守相關法律法規(guī),并保護個人隱私和版權。

掃描二維碼推送至手機訪問。

版權聲明:本文由飛速云SEO網(wǎng)絡優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請注明出處。

本文鏈接:http://www.smallwaterjetsystem.com/post/123635.html

分享給朋友:

“網(wǎng)站搜索代碼(網(wǎng)站內(nèi)搜索代碼)” 的相關文章

廈門思維軟件開發(fā)(廈門思維課程機構有哪些)

廈門思維軟件開發(fā)(廈門思維課程機構有哪些)

本篇文章給大家談談廈門思維軟件開發(fā),以及廈門思維課程機構有哪些對應的知識點,希望對各位有所幫助,不要忘了收藏本站喔。 本文目錄一覽: 1、廈門軟件開發(fā)公司哪家好? 2、廈門艾孚思軟件開發(fā)有限公司怎么樣? 3、廈門好思維教育科技有限公司怎么樣? 4、廈門軟件開發(fā),廈門軟件開發(fā)多少錢 5...

webview打不開網(wǎng)頁可能是什么問題(webview組件安裝異常)

webview打不開網(wǎng)頁可能是什么問題(webview組件安裝異常)

今天給各位分享webview打不開網(wǎng)頁可能是什么問題的知識,其中也會對webview組件安裝異常進行解釋,如果能碰巧解決你現(xiàn)在面臨的問題,別忘了關注本站,現(xiàn)在開始吧!本文目錄一覽: 1、WebView篇—— 加載Web頁面空白原因 2、WebView加載不出來,顯示空白頁面 3、WKWebV...

端游游戲交易平臺app排行榜(手游交易平臺app排行榜)

端游游戲交易平臺app排行榜(手游交易平臺app排行榜)

今天給各位分享端游游戲交易平臺app排行榜的知識,其中也會對手游交易平臺app排行榜進行解釋,如果能碰巧解決你現(xiàn)在面臨的問題,別忘了關注本站,現(xiàn)在開始吧!本文目錄一覽: 1、手游交易平臺哪個好 2、賣游戲賬號哪個平臺好? 3、手游交易平臺哪個好? 4、網(wǎng)絡游戲賬號交易平臺哪個比較好?...

魯班安裝師傅接單平臺app(魯班師傅平臺電話)

魯班安裝師傅接單平臺app(魯班師傅平臺電話)

本篇文章給大家談談魯班安裝師傅接單平臺app,以及魯班師傅平臺電話對應的知識點,希望對各位有所幫助,不要忘了收藏本站喔。 本文目錄一覽: 1、安裝師傅怎么網(wǎng)上接單 2、魯班到家的上門安裝平臺口碑怎么樣? 3、師傅安裝接單平臺有哪些比較靠譜 安裝師傅怎么網(wǎng)上接單 安裝師傅接單方法如下:1、在...

梵客家裝公司地址(梵客家裝公司在哪)

梵客家裝公司地址(梵客家裝公司在哪)

今天給各位分享梵客家裝公司地址的知識,其中也會對梵客家裝公司在哪進行解釋,如果能碰巧解決你現(xiàn)在面臨的問題,別忘了關注本站,現(xiàn)在開始吧!本文目錄一覽: 1、北京的裝修公司太多了,排前靠前的有哪些? 2、北京前十公裝公司有哪些? 3、北京裝修公司口碑十大排名 4、北京附近裝修公司推薦 北京的...

安岳县| 华蓥市| 伊宁市| 麦盖提县| 调兵山市| 建德市| 八宿县| 永春县| 安阳县| 仙桃市| 石家庄市| 墨玉县| 大同市| 大方县| 杨浦区| 葫芦岛市| 扶风县| 陈巴尔虎旗| 正安县| 洛阳市| 翁牛特旗| 龙门县| 兖州市| 吉水县| 白城市| 喜德县| 略阳县| 林州市| 南和县| 颍上县| 泸溪县| 颍上县| 西林县| 镇安县| 昂仁县| 综艺| 阿图什市| 宜兰县| 洪江市| 苍南县| 张家港市|